Gestation
Gestation refers to the period of development during which offspring develop inside the female's uterus or other structure (in oviparous animals like birds and reptiles) from conception to birth. This biological process is characterized by significant physiological changes within the mother and the progressive growth and maturation of the fetus or embryo. The duration of gestation varies greatly across species, influenced by factors such as size, developmental complexity, and environmental pressures. Understanding gestation is crucial in fields like medicine, animal science, and evolutionary biology.
Gestation meaning with examples
- In humans, the typical gestation period lasts around nine months, a critical time for the development of vital organs and systems. Proper prenatal care and nutrition during gestation are essential for the health of both the mother and the developing fetus. Complications during human gestation can lead to premature birth or other developmental issues, demanding attentive medical management.
- The gestation period in elephants is exceptionally long, lasting approximately 22 months, allowing for the complex development of their large bodies and brains. During elephant gestation, the mother undergoes many physiological adjustments to meet the enormous demands of her developing calf, and she seeks out special nutrients and rest. The health of the mother is critical.
- The study of gestation is paramount in veterinary medicine, ensuring the healthy pregnancies of farm animals and domestic pets. Monitoring the gestation period in animals enables veterinarians to identify potential complications, prevent birth defects, and ensure successful deliveries, contributing to the welfare of both mother and offspring. Veterinary intervention during gestation is very common.
- Comparing gestation periods across different species provides insights into evolutionary adaptations and reproductive strategies. Scientists analyze the duration of gestation to study the evolution of traits and reproductive success based on environmental adaptation pressures. Such research expands the boundaries of life science and biology.
